Red Hats
Seventeen members of the Silver Queen Strollers enjoyed lunch recently at the home of Jessie Childers, vice queen mother, catered by her son Lonnie. It was also the birthday of April Hawkins, who helped organize the group.
On Feb. 9, seven members of the group were in the Martin Luther King Parade. They were sponsored by Noble and Kelsey Funeral Home.
In February, the Red Hatters attended the Afro American Breakfast at Rufty- Holmes sponsored by Kennedy Realty and Noble and Kelsey Funeral Home.
In March, the Red Hatters will go to Woods of South Charlotte, restaurant of famous T.V. Chef Marvin Woods of “Home Plate,” celebrating the birthday of Queen Mother Evelyn Clayborn and Elnora Woods, mother of Marvin Woods.
Yawn Patrol
Yawn Patrol Zone Toastmasters met Feb. 5 at United Cabarrus Insurance offices. Ken Carroll was toastmaster for the evening.Table topics winner was Ken Carroll. Ann Boone-Carroll was voted Best Speaker and Ken Miller was voted Best Evaluator. Helen Leak was welcomed as a visitor.
